The Procedure: Step-by-Step:
The crown hair transplant procedure begins with a detailed consultation to assess the condition of your hair and scalp. Once this is completed, a preparation stage follows, where the donor area (usually the back of the head) is prepared for extraction. The extraction is done either by Follicular Unit Extraction (FUE) or Follicular Unit Transplantation (FUT), two methods that remove hair follicles for implantation in the crown area.
After the follicles are extracted, they are carefully implanted in the crown region in small, natural-looking units. The process is meticulous, ensuring that the hair grows in the right direction and density. The final result depends on the skill of the professional carrying out the transplant and the condition of your hair and scalp.
Recovery After a Crown Hair Transplant:
Recovery after a crown hair transplant is relatively simple, although some precautions need to be taken. Immediately following the procedure, there may be slight redness, swelling, or discomfort in the transplanted area. These symptoms usually subside within a few days.
Patients are advised to avoid strenuous physical activities for at least a week to allow the transplanted follicles to settle properly. The hair begins to shed within a few weeks, which is completely normal and temporary. New hair growth typically becomes visible within 3 to 6 months, with full results appearing after about a year.

Possible Risks and Side Effects:
As with any surgical procedure, there are potential risks associated with a crown hair transplant. These may include infection, scarring, or an uneven hairline. However, these risks are relatively rare and can be minimized by selecting a skilled professional to carry out the procedure.
In some cases, patients may experience shock loss, where the surrounding hairs temporarily fall out due to the trauma of the procedure. This is usually temporary, and hair will begin to regrow after a few months. Ensuring that the procedure is done in a sterile and controlled environment is crucial to minimizing complications.

Is a Crown Hair Transplant Right for You?
A crown hair transplant can be an excellent option for individuals experiencing hair loss in the crown area who are seeking a permanent solution. However, it is not suitable for everyone. Candidates should have healthy hair in the donor area, as this is crucial for the success of the transplant. Additionally, individuals who are experiencing active hair loss in other areas may not be the best candidates, as their hair loss could continue even after the transplant.
